- Parsley has grown well in this mild winter.
- It benefits from constant clipping.
- Cut off the outer stems.
- Discard any that are not perfect - green and young

- Wash well under cold water
- Shake dry
- Place in a freezer bag & seal
- Label ‘parsley’
- Put in freezer to freeze
- Crush bag when frozen
- Fine, chopped parsley comes out of the crushed bag.
- Just take the amount required from the bag & place the remainder back in the freezer.
- Use as a garnish, or in soups, sauces or casseroles - no need to defrost first.
